Changing the tiles is one of the most typical building jobs when it comes to a house renovation. But with brand new tile comes fresh grout with brings mess which will be sometimes referred to as “grout haze.”Grout Haze is simply grout residue which has dried in the tile surface after grouting.

It comes from minerals leftover after laying the grout between tiles. It is possible to remove it with a commercial grout haze remover, or make your very own out of white vinegar and warm water. Use your plumped for tile cleaning solution with a grout sponge to wash the surface of one's tiles and also have them sparkling.

Wear your nitrile or latex gloves, particularly when you’ll be managing chemical services and products. Mix your grout haze remover with water based on the guidelines regarding container. Fill one bucket with your haze remover solution, and another with clean water. Dip your nylon-bristle brush to the haze remover and begin to scrub the tiles.

For tiles that may handle acidity, you may not must purchase haze remover! You'll absolutely clean grout haze naturally. Simply mix white vinegar and heated water in a ratio according to exactly how recently-laid your tiles are: If for example the tiles had been set up within three times, mix one component vinegar to four parts water.
